University of New Mexico – School of Law
The University of New Mexico School of Law holds a strong reputation as one of the premier law schools in New Mexico. Accredited by the American Bar Association, this institution focuses on providing comprehensive legal education with emphasis on public service, Native American law, and clinical experience. Students benefit from expert faculty members who are highly regarded for their scholarship and active engagement in a variety of legal disciplines.
The curriculum is designed to support diverse areas of law, including environmental law, health law, and intellectual property, giving students the flexibility to pursue their legal interests. The school’s clinical programs offer hands-on opportunities to work with real clients and cases, enhancing practical skills and readiness for the job market.
Beyond academics, the University of New Mexico School of Law offers extensive internship programs, strong ties with local law firms, and supportive career services leading to excellent placement rates. International students receive dedicated assistance, including visa processing support and access to global legal exchange programs. The campus life in Albuquerque enriches the student experience with various legal societies, moot court competitions, and community involvement options.

New Mexico State University – Legal Studies Program
Though primarily recognized for its broader educational offerings, New Mexico State University offers a respected legal studies program ideal for students interested in foundational legal knowledge without attending a traditional law school setting. The program equips students with critical thinking, legal research, and writing skills applicable across various fields.
Legal studies students at NMSU benefit from strong faculty expertise and a curriculum that covers business law, criminal justice, and government law topics. NMSU encourages interdisciplinary learning and provides resources for internships with regional legal firms and government agencies.
The institution’s dedication to student success is reflected in its career services and networking opportunities, preparing graduates for entry-level roles in paralegal work, compliance, or further law education. Campus facilities are modern and supportive of academic growth, with accessible libraries and legal databases. NMSU also offers financial aid options and scholarship programs for qualifying students.
Western New Mexico University – Criminal Justice & Legal Studies
Western New Mexico University stands out as a great choice for students focusing on criminal justice alongside legal studies. Offering a blend of theoretical and applied education, WNMU’s programs are designed to prepare students for careers in law enforcement, corrections, and legal support roles.
The faculty members are seasoned professionals with extensive experience in law enforcement and legal education, guiding students through contemporary legal issues and judicial processes. The curriculum includes courses on constitutional law, criminal procedure, and ethics, fostering a well-rounded understanding of the legal system.
WNMU provides excellent internship and research opportunities through partnerships with local courts and legal organizations. Its campus community supports student engagement through clubs, moot court competitions, and guest lectures by practitioners. Financial aid and scholarships are available, ensuring accessibility for many students passionate about legal studies in New Mexico.

Santa Fe Community College – Legal Studies Certificate Program
For those seeking an entry-level pathway into the legal profession, Santa Fe Community College offers a well-regarded Legal Studies Certificate Program. This program is ideal for students looking to gain specialized knowledge quickly to support careers as paralegals or legal assistants.
The curriculum offers foundational courses in legal terminology, civil litigation, contracts, and legal ethics, guided by instructors with practical legal experience. The college emphasizes hands-on learning experiences, including simulated court exercises and internship placements within the Santa Fe legal community.
Santa Fe Community College is praised for its supportive learning environment, affordability, and focus on student career readiness. The college also provides pathways for students to continue education in bachelor’s degree programs, making it a flexible option for legal studies in New Mexico.

Eastern New Mexico University – Pre-Law & Legal Studies
Eastern New Mexico University offers a strong pre-law and legal studies track designed to prepare students for law school or various legal careers. The program balances foundational legal principles with emphasis on research, writing, and critical analysis skills necessary for academic and professional success.
Faculty members at ENMU are distinguished scholars and practitioners with a commitment to mentoring students and fostering an engaging learning environment. The curriculum includes American government, constitutional law, and legal research methodology, with options to specialize in criminal justice or administrative law.
The university supports internship opportunities with legal firms and government offices, enhancing practical experience. ENMU’s campus offers robust student services, including advising for law school admission, scholarship programs, and an active pre-law society that hosts workshops and networking events.
